🎓 Introduction to Distinguished Professors
Distinguished professors are renowned for their exceptional contributions to their fields, and their work has a significant impact on academic communities. These professors are typically tenured and have a strong track record of research and teaching excellence. Some distinguished professors may also hold endowed chairs, which provide them with additional resources and support for their work. The title of distinguished professor is often bestowed upon professors who have made significant contributions to their fields, such as Nobel laureates or Pulitzer Prize winners. 🏫 Endowed Chairs and Distinguished Professors
Endowed chairs are a key component of the distinguished professor system. These chairs are established through philanthropic donations, which provide a permanent source of funding for the chair holder's research and teaching activities. Endowed chairs can be named after the donor or their organization, and they often come with additional responsibilities and expectations. For example, the holder of an endowed chair may be expected to deliver a annual lecture or to develop a new course or program. Endowed chairs can provide distinguished professors with the resources and support they need to pursue innovative and high-impact research projects. By recognizing the contributions of distinguished professors, endowed chairs help to attract and retain top talent in academia, and they play a critical role in shaping the future of higher education.
📊 The Selection Process for Distinguished Professors
The selection process for distinguished professors typically involves a rigorous evaluation of a candidate's research and teaching record. This may include a review of their publications, awards, and grants, as well as evaluations from their colleagues and students. The selection process may also involve a presentation or interview with the candidate, during which they are asked to discuss their research and teaching philosophy, as well as their plans for future research and service to the institution. The selection committee may include a mix of faculty members, administrators, and alumni, and they may use a variety of criteria to evaluate the candidates, including their impact on their field, their leadership abilities, and their commitment to diversity and inclusion.

Frequently Asked Questions
What is a distinguished professor?
A distinguished professor is an academic title given to some top tenured professors in American universities, schools, or departments. These professors are recognized for their exceptional contributions to their fields and are often leaders in their disciplines. They may also hold endowed chairs, which provide them with additional resources and support for their research and teaching activities.
